Nwlapcug.com


Come decomprimere un File Zip in PHP



PHP è un linguaggio potente utilizzato dai server web in tutto il mondo. Viene fornito con una vasta libreria di funzioni capaci di qualsiasi cosa che potrebbe essere necessario. Un insieme di funzioni consente agli sviluppatori di creare ed estrarre file zip sui loro server. Se non avete accesso shell al server, potrebbe essere l'unico modo per estrarre un file zip con PHP. Solo poche righe di codice sono necessari per estrarre qualsiasi file ZIP.

Istruzioni

1

Creare un nuovo file PHP o aprire il codice PHP esistente che si desidera aggiungere in un editor di testo.

2

Se si utilizza PHP in HTML, avviare una nuova linea o sezione di PHP. Assicurarsi di aggiungere il codice tra i tag PHP "<? php"e"? >".

3

Creare un nuovo oggetto di zip con "$zip = nuovo ZipArchive". Premete invio per passare alla riga successiva.

4

Aggiungere la riga "$zip -> open('your.zip');" e sostituire "your.zip" con il percorso del file che si desidera estrarre. Iniziare una nuova riga.

5

Estrarre il file zip con "$zip -> extractTo("your/dir/');"e sostituire il percorso della directory con la directory. Aggiungere una nuova riga e chiudere il processo con "$zip -> Close ();".

6

Salvare il file PHP e caricarlo sul server web. I percorsi dei file nel codice che hai appena scritto sono relativi quindi assicuratevi di mettere il file PHP nella directory corretta. In questo caso, il file PHP deve essere nella stessa directory come file zip.

Consigli & Avvertenze

  • La documentazione per PHP e le funzioni di zip fornisce diversi esempi e tutorial per lavorare con i file zip. PHP è molto versatile e si possono trovare esempi di lavoro per quasi tutto il che necessario.